The Ayr Gold Cup is billed as the richest sprint handicap in Europe and
is held at the Ayr Racecourse, Ayrshire, Scotland, in September.
The Gold Cup, which has a purse of 120,000 British pounds, is a straight,
flat horse race over six furlongs (1207 meters) for three-year-olds and
above thoroughbreds.
» Race Type: Sprint Handicap (3+ year olds)
» Distance: 1207m (6 furlongs)
» Track: Ayr Racecourse, Ayrshire, Scotland

Now the feature race of a three-day festival, the Gold Cup was first
run in 1804 and was contested over two heats each of two miles in length.
Because of the large number of entries, the 28 highest weighted horses
qualify for the Gold Cup. The next 28 compete over the same distance in
the Silver Cup the day before. The high point of the first day of the
festival is the Harry Rosebery Stakes, a five-furlong race for two-year-olds.
Fonthill Road, a six-year-old, won the 2006 Ayr Gold Cup. Ridden by Paul
Hanagan and trained by Richard Fahey, Fonthill Road went off at 16-1 odds
and finished a length ahead of Borderlescott, 11-2, with Advanced, 40-1,
in third place a head back. Hogmaneigh, the favorite at 9-2, finished
13th out of a field of 23 starters.
Fonthill Road’s winning time was 1:12.70, well off the race record
of 1:09.05 set by Hard to Figure in 1993.
Since 1988 Funfair Wane is the only horse to win the Gold Cup twice. The
victories came in 2002 and in 2004.
Other winners have been Presto Shinko, 2005; Quito, 2003; Continent, 2001;
Bahamian Pirate, 2000; Grangeville, 1999; Always Alight, 1998; and Wildwood
Flower, 1997.
David Nicholls has trained four of the last seven champions. His wins
came in 2000, 2001, 2002 and 2004. Richard Hannon has a pair of wins,
in 1997 and 2005.
Two jockeys each have two wins in recent years. Darryll Holland rode winners
in 1995 and 2001 and Adrian Nicholls had champion mounts in 2000 and 2002.
» Past Ayr Gold Cup Winners:
2006 Fonthill Road
2005 Presto Shinko
2004 Funfair Wane
2003 Quito
2002 Funfair Wane
|
2001 Continent
2000 Bahamian Pirate
1999 Grangeville
1998 Always Alight
1997 Wildwood Flower
